#!/bin/bash
|
|
|
|
set -e
|
|
|
|
length=50
|
|
|
|
die() {
|
|
echo "E: $@" >&2
|
|
exit 1
|
|
}
|
|
|
|
warn() {
|
|
echo "W: $@" >&2
|
|
}
|
|
|
|
uncompress_patch() {
|
|
patch=$1
|
|
case "$patch" in
|
|
*.bz2) bzcat $patch ;;
|
|
*.gz) zcat $patch ;;
|
|
*) cat $patch ;;
|
|
esac
|
|
}
|
|
|
|
find_patch() {
|
|
patch=$1
|
|
|
|
if [ -f "$patch" ]; then
|
|
echo "$patch"
|
|
elif [ -f "$patch.bz2" ]; then
|
|
echo "$patch.bz2"
|
|
elif [ -f "$patch.gz" ]; then
|
|
echo "$patch.gz"
|
|
else
|
|
die "$patch is in the series, but doesn't exist!"
|
|
fi
|
|
}
|
|
|
|
apply_patch() {
|
|
patch=$(find_patch $home/$1)
|
|
base=$1
|
|
if uncompress_patch "$patch" | patch -p1 --fuzz=1 -f -s -t --no-backup-if-mismatch; then
|
|
printf "%-${length}s\tOK (+)\n" "$base"
|
|
else
|
|
printf "%-${length}s\tFAIL (+)\n" "$base"
|
|
exit 1
|
|
fi
|
|
}
|
|
|
|
deapply_patch() {
|
|
patch=$(find_patch $home/$1)
|
|
base=$1
|
|
if uncompress_patch "$patch" | patch -p1 -f -s -t -R --no-backup-if-mismatch; then
|
|
printf "%-${length}s\tOK (-)\n" "$base"
|
|
else
|
|
printf "%-${length}s\tFAIL (-)\n" "$base"
|
|
exit 1
|
|
fi
|
|
}
|
|
|
|
unpatch_series() {
|
|
series=$1
|
|
|
|
tac $series | while read action patch; do
|
|
case "$action" in
|
|
+) deapply_patch $patch ;;
|
|
-) apply_patch $patch ;;
|
|
X)
|
|
bakfile="$(dirname $patch)/.$(basename $patch).bak"
|
|
if [ -f "$bakfile" ]; then
|
|
mv -f "$bakfile" "$patch"
|
|
printf "%-${length}s\tRESTORED (X)\n" "$patch"
|
|
else
|
|
printf "%-${length}s\tNO BACKUP (X)\n" "$patch"
|
|
fi
|
|
;;
|
|
esac
|
|
done
|
|
echo "--> $(basename $series) fully unapplied."
|
|
}
|
|
|
|
patch_series() {
|
|
series=$1
|
|
[ -f "$series" ] || return
|
|
|
|
while read action patch; do
|
|
case "$action" in
|
|
+) apply_patch $patch ;;
|
|
-) deapply_patch $patch ;;
|
|
X)
|
|
bakfile="$(dirname $patch)/.$(basename $patch).bak"
|
|
if [ -f "$patch" ]; then
|
|
mv -f "$patch" "$bakfile"
|
|
printf "%-${length}s\tREMOVED (X)\n" "$patch"
|
|
else
|
|
printf "%-${length}s\tNO FILE (X)\n" "$patch"
|
|
fi
|
|
;;
|
|
esac
|
|
done < $series
|
|
echo "--> $(basename $series) fully applied."
|
|
}
|
|
|
|
if ! [ -d Documentation ] || ! [ -d kernel ]; then
|
|
die 'Not in kernel top level directory. Exiting'
|
|
exit 1
|
|
fi
|
|
|
|
# for THIS particular version of the source package
|
|
version=${override_version:-@version@}
|
|
revision=$(echo $version | sed -ne 's,^\(.*\)-\([^-]*\)$,\2,p')
|
|
upstream=$(echo $version | sed -ne 's,^\(.*\)-\([^-]*\)$,\1,p')
|
|
revisions_count=0
|
|
for i in ${override_revisions:-@revisions@}; do
|
|
revisions[$revisions_count]=$i
|
|
revisions_count=$(($revisions_count + 1))
|
|
done
|
|
|
|
home=${home:-/usr/src/kernel-patches/all/$upstream/debian}
|
|
|
|
if [ -f version.Debian ]; then
|
|
current=$(cat version.Debian)
|
|
current_rev=$(echo $current | sed -ne 's,^\(.*\)-\([^-]*\)$,\2,p')
|
|
current_up=$(echo $current | sed -ne 's,^\(.*\)-\([^-]*\)$,\1,p')
|
|
|
|
if [ "$current" = "$upstream" ]; then
|
|
current_rev=0
|
|
fi
|
|
else
|
|
warn "No version.Debian file, assuming pristine Linux $upstream"
|
|
current=$upstream
|
|
current_rev=0
|
|
fi
|
|
|
|
target=${1:-$version}
|
|
|
|
target_rev=$(echo $target | sed -ne 's,^\(.*\)-\([^-]*\)$,\2,p')
|
|
target_up=$(echo $target | sed -ne 's,^\(.*\)-\([^-]*\)$,\1,p')
|
|
|
|
# Sanity checks
|
|
if dpkg --compare-versions "$target_up" ne "$upstream"; then
|
|
die "Upstream $target_up doesn't match $upstream!"
|
|
# We don't have that version out yet!
|
|
elif [ ! -n "$target_rev" ] ||
|
|
( dpkg --compare-versions "$target_rev" ne "$target" &&
|
|
dpkg --compare-versions "$target_rev" gt "$revision" ); then
|
|
year=$(($(date +%Y) + 1))
|
|
die "Can't patch to nonexistent revision $target_rev (wait until $year)"
|
|
fi
|
|
|
|
# At this point, we must handle three cases.
|
|
# 1. $target_rev is greater than $current_rev. We must patch forward for this.
|
|
# 2. $target_rev is less than $current_rev. We must reverse the list of series,
|
|
# reverse each used series (tac) and unapply applied patches and vice versa.
|
|
# 3. $target_rev is undefined, and $target is $upstream.
|
|
|
|
if dpkg --compare-versions "$target_rev" eq "$current_rev"; then
|
|
echo "Nothing to do, exiting."
|
|
exit 0
|
|
else
|
|
cur_index=$revisions_count
|
|
while [ $cur_index -gt 0 ]; do
|
|
[ ${revisions[$(($cur_index - 1))]} == $current_rev ] && break
|
|
cur_index=$(($cur_index - 1))
|
|
done
|
|
target_index=$revisions_count
|
|
while [ $target_index -gt 0 ]; do
|
|
[ ${revisions[$(($target_index - 1))]} == $target_rev ] && break
|
|
target_index=$(($target_index - 1))
|
|
done
|
|
if [ $target_index -gt $cur_index ]; then
|
|
while [ $target_index -gt $cur_index ]; do
|
|
series="$home/series/${upstream}-${revisions[$cur_index]}"
|
|
[ -f "$series" ] && patch_series $series
|
|
cur_index=$(($cur_index + 1))
|
|
done
|
|
elif [ $target_index -lt $cur_index ]; then
|
|
while [ $target_index -lt $cur_index ]; do
|
|
cur_index=$(($cur_index - 1))
|
|
series="$home/series/${upstream}-${revisions[$cur_index]}"
|
|
[ -f "$series" ] && unpatch_series $series
|
|
done
|
|
fi
|
|
fi
|
|
|
|
echo $target > version.Debian
|
|
|
|
# vim:noet:ai:ts=4
